She was known as "Amazon" - and in the sport of female bodybuilding, you're not going to get that nickname for being about the same size as most of the other competitors. Even in an era when the women all seemed to be massive, Lesa Lewis, all 5'10" (1.78m) of her, was perhaps the most massive, the most awe-inspiring of all.

She made her pro debut the same year as her USA triumph - 5th at the Jan Tana Classic. The following year she was runner-up (to Yolanda Hughes) at the Ms International but was later disqualified (in good company - Denise Masino and Gayle Moher "tested positive" as well). However, she returned to the Jan Tana and won her first and ultimately only pro title, followed up by a 4th on her Olympia debut.

imagebam.com

She had a series of top 3 finishes at the Ms International and top 5 at the Olympia between 1999 and 2001, but by 2002, when she had placed 5th out of five Heavyweights at a lesser contest, the Show of Strength Championships, she called time on her professional career after less than five years and at the age of only 35.

After that next to nothing was heard about her. She had been a construction worker in Kansas City before her bodybuilding career had taken off, and as far as anyone knew, that's what she'd gone back to.
